To make grilling them easy I set up the grill for two-zone grilling: direct heat area and indirect heat area. I start the wings on the indirect side until they are mostly cooked and then finish them by charring over the direct heat.

Salt and Pepper Wing Ingredients

Meat: 1 lb of chicken wings.

Seasoning: 2 tsp of kosher salt, and 2 tsp coarse ground black pepper.

For coating: 1 tbsp of avocado oil.

How to Make Salt and Pepper Grilled Chicken Wings

Heat Grill. Set up the grill for dual zone cooking with all the coals on one side. Aim for a target temperature of 375-400 degrees F.

Season and cook. In a large bowl toss wings with avocado oil, kosher salt, and pepper. Place wings on the grill opposite the coals and cook for 30-40 minutes. Spray with cooking oil then cook for another 10-15 minutes until wings reach an internal temp of around 190 degrees F.

Make them crispy. To crisp up the wings even more place them on the hot side of the grill for 30-45 seconds just long enough to crisp the skin before removing from the heat.

Serve and enjoy. Serve dry or with your favorite dipping sauce.

Storing Leftovers

If you are looking for long-term storage, freezing your leftover is best.

However, if you are looking to indulge in the next 3-4 days storing them in an airtight container in the fridge would be your best option.

Reheating Leftover Salt and Pepper Chicken Wings

To reheat your leftover chicken wings, preheat the oven to 350 degrees.

Spread out your wings on a baking sheet in a single spread-out layer. Place the wings in the oven and cook/reheat for 10-20 minutes.

Should I season the salt and pepper chicken wings before grilling?

Yes, however, you need to be careful. The skin on chicken wings can burn easily so you don’t want to overdo it too much and add to that chance.

Lightly season with salt, pepper, or any other seasoning if you want and cook. If you are adding sauce, brush it on right before the chicken is done to ensure it doesn’t burn.
